Another significant benefit is proactive maintenance and monitoring. managed services new york city MSPs use sophisticated tools to identify and address potential problems before they escalate into major (and costly!) disasters. This preventative approach can save you a fortune in downtime, data loss, and emergency repairs.
Furthermore, managed services provide scalability. As your business grows, your IT needs will inevitably change. With an MSP, you can easily scale your services up or down as required, paying only for what you need. This flexibility avoids the costly scenario of having an underutilized in-house IT team or, conversely, being caught short-handed when demand spikes.
Finally, consider the cost of specialized expertise. Cybersecurity, for instance, is a complex and ever-evolving field. Hiring a dedicated cybersecurity expert can be incredibly expensive. check An MSP can provide access to a team of cybersecurity professionals at a fraction of the cost, ensuring your business is protected against the latest threats.
